Exploring National Museum

Dar Es Salaam City Tour - Everyday - Exploring National Museum

As visitors explore the National Museum, they’ll be captivated by its impressive collection that showcases Tanzania’s rich cultural heritage and natural history. The museum’s exhibits cover a wide range of topics, from ancient fossils to traditional tribal artifacts.

Highlights include:

  1. The renowned Olduvai Gorge exhibits, which display some of the earliest human remains and stone tools ever discovered.

  2. A magnificent collection of Tingatinga paintings, a unique Tanzanian art form featuring vibrant, whimsical depictions of animals and everyday life.

  3. Intricately carved masks, musical instruments, and other artifacts that illustrate the diversity of Tanzania’s tribal cultures.

  4. Displays on the country’s diverse wildlife, including taxidermied specimens and interactive exhibits on conservation efforts.

Visiting Tingatinga Arts

Dar Es Salaam City Tour - Everyday - Visiting Tingatinga Arts

After exploring the National Museum’s impressive cultural collections, visitors can enjoy the vibrant world of Tingatinga arts.

The Tingatinga Arts Cooperative Society showcases the unique paintings that have become a celebrated Tanzanian art form. Visitors will learn about the distinctive style, which features brightly colored, whimsical depictions of animals, landscapes, and everyday scenes.

The cooperative provides a platform for local artists to share their craft and connect with an international audience. By visiting the cooperative, travelers gain insight into this important aspect of Tanzanian cultural heritage and have the opportunity to purchase one-of-a-kind artwork as a memorable souvenir of their journey.
